<p>Serge Tchuruk, Alcatel&#8217;s Chairman, answered his own rhetorical question on the call as to why these two behemoths should merge:</p>

<p>&#8220;The first key, to be amongst the best in the capability to innovate in products; not only in products, also solutions and services. </p>

<p>The second key, to be amongst the best of the lower-cost players. In other words, the market is so competitive that even if you have the first key and if you don’t have the second key, you cannot open the door. To get those two keys working, obviously scale and size can help. A combination of two very large players which individually have already gone a long way in meeting those two criteria can be a formidable winner. &#8220;</p>]]></content:encoded>
